Hey, could anyone tell me if the Uniden BCD396XT is still a relevant scanner to listen to AFRRCS on?
I’m in St. Albert, so I’m primarily interested in listening to St. Albert and Edmonton. I know there are issues with simulcast and the best scanner for that is the SDS100/200, but that’s a bit out of my price range at this point.

Will I have any luck with the BCD396XT? Or should I save my money and try something else?

It will work fine off the St. Albert tower and all others outside the Edmonton Simulcast area. You can usually hear the Edmonton Fire Dispatch on St. Albert. But on Simulcast the 396XT will not work well if at all.
